Accountancy Scholarships

The Department of Accountancy along with various local business organizations award over $40,000 in scholarships to accounting majors every year. To be eligible for these scholarships you must complete the Department of Accountancy’s scholarship application form.

Who May Apply:

  • All graduate and undergraduate accounting majors who expect to carry 8 or more credit hours for the following semester
  • Preference given to students who will be juniors or seniors for the coming school year and have a cumulative GPA of 3.0. 
  • Majors who do not meet these criteria are asked to explain in their application why they should be given special consideration. 
  • Some of the scholarships have specific requirements.
    For example, Boise Cascade offers a scholarship for a minority student and the Association of Government Accountants gives preference to members or the immediate family of members of that organization. 
  • Some scholarships are awarded based on financial need. 
    Applicants interested in need-based scholarships must complete the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A).

How To Apply: Fill out the department scholarship form.
